如何使用convert命令进行图片格式转换?

想要进行图片格式转换,除了使用各种软件和在线工具外,还有一种更便捷的方法——convert命令。那么什么是convert命令?它能做什么?如何安装和使用?今天我们就来揭开这个神秘的面纱,并通过常用的图片格式转换示例来展示其强大的功能。让我们一起来探索如何使用convert命令进行图片格式转换吧!

什么是convert命令?

如果你是一个经常在网络上浏览图片的人,那么你一定会遇到各种各样的图片格式,比如JPEG、PNG、GIF等等。但是有时候,我们需要将这些不同格式的图片转换成我们需要的格式,这时候就需要使用convert命令了。那么什么是convert命令呢?简单来说,convert命令就是一种用于转换图片格式的工具,它可以帮助我们将一种格式的图片转换成另一种格式。虽然它听起来很高大上,但其实使用起来并不复杂。下面就让我来为你详细介绍一下如何使用convert命令进行图片格式转换吧!

convert命令的功能和用途

1. 简介

convert命令是一种在Linux系统中常用的图片格式转换工具,它可以将一种图片格式转换为另一种格式,同时也可以对图片进行缩放、裁剪、旋转等操作。它属于ImageMagick软件包的一部分,是一个功能强大且易于使用的命令行工具。

2. 支持的格式

convert命令支持众多常见的图片格式,包括JPEG、PNG、GIF、BMP等,同时也支持更多的特殊格式如SVG、TIFF等。这使得用户可以轻松地将不同格式的图片进行转换和处理。

3. 格式转换

convert命令最常用的功能就是进行图片格式转换。用户可以通过指定输入文件名和输出文件名来实现不同格式之间的转换。例如,要将一个JPEG图片转换为PNG格式,只需要在命令行中输入以下指令:

convert input.jpg output.png

4. 图片处理

除了格式转换外,convert命令还提供了丰富的图片处理功能。用户可以通过添加参数来实现对图片的缩放、裁剪、旋转等操作。例如,要将一个800×600像素大小的JPEG图片缩放为200×150像素大小,并保存为PNG格式,只需要在命令行中输入以下指令:

convert -resize 200×150 input.jpg output.png

5. 批量处理

对于需要批量处理的图片,convert命令也提供了方便的解决方案。用户可以使用通配符来指定多个输入文件,并通过添加参数来实现对所有图片的统一处理。例如,要将一个文件夹中所有JPEG格式的图片转换为PNG格式并缩放为200×150像素大小,只需要在命令行中输入以下指令:

convert *.jpg -resize 200×150 *.png

6. 其他功能

除了上述提到的功能外,convert命令还提供了许多其他有用的功能。例如,用户可以通过添加参数来调整图片的色彩、亮度、对比度等属性;也可以使用特殊效果如模糊、锐化等来改变图片外观;还可以通过添加水印来保护图片版权

如何安装和使用convert命令?

在当今社会,图片已经成为我们生活中不可或缺的一部分。无论是日常生活中的照片,还是工作中的设计图,我们都需要使用图片来传达信息和表达想法。然而,由于不同平台和设备对图片格式的要求不同,我们经常需要进行图片格式转换。这时候,convert命令就可以派上用场了。

那么如何安装和使用convert命令呢?下面就让我来为你详细介绍。

1. 安装convert命令

首先,在使用convert命令之前,我们需要先安装它。convert命令属于ImageMagick软件包的一部分,因此我们需要先安装ImageMagick软件包。对于Linux系统来说,可以通过包管理器直接安装;对于Windows系统来说,则可以从官方网站下载安装程序进行安装。

2. 使用convert命令转换图片格式

一旦安装完成,我们就可以开始使用convert命令进行图片格式转换了。使用方法也非常简单,只需在命令行中输入“convert”加上要转换的原始图片文件名和目标格式即可。例如,“convert image.jpg image.png”就会将jpg格式的图片转换为png格式。

3. 调整参数优化转换效果

除了基本的格式转换功能外,convert命令还提供了丰富的参数选项来优化转换效果。比如,我们可以通过“-resize”参数来调整图片的大小,通过“-quality”参数来控制图片的质量等等。这些参数可以根据实际需求进行调整,从而达到更好的转换效果。

4. 批量处理多张图片

如果我们需要同时转换多张图片,那么使用convert命令也能轻松胜任。只需将要转换的所有图片文件名按顺序输入到命令中即可,convert命令会自动将它们逐一进行格式转换。

5. 保存为新文件或覆盖原始文件

convert命令常用的图片格式转换示例

1. 将PNG格式转换为JPG格式

使用convert命令可以将PNG格式的图片转换为JPG格式,具体操作步骤如下:

(1)打开终端或命令提示符,进入待转换的图片所在目录;

(2)输入以下命令:convert input.png output.jpg,其中input.png为要转换的图片名称,output.jpg为转换后的图片名称;

(3)按下回车键执行命令,等待片刻即可完成转换。

2. 将JPG格式转换为PNG格式

与上述操作类似,使用convert命令也可以将JPG格式的图片转换为PNG格式。具体步骤如下:

(1)打开终端或命令提示符,进入待转换的图片所在目录;

(2)输入以下命令:convert input.jpg output.png,其中input.jpg为要转换的图片名称,output.png为转换后的图片名称;

(3)按下回车键执行命令,等待片刻即可完成转换。

3. 调整图片尺寸

有时候我们需要调整图片的尺寸以适应不同的需求,在这种情况下也可以使用convert命令来实现。具体操作步骤如下:

(1)打开终端或命令提示符,进入待调整尺寸的图片所在目录;

(2)输入以下命令:convert input.jpg -resize 800×600 output.jpg,其中800×600为调整后的尺寸,input.jpg为要调整尺寸的图片名称,output.jpg为调整后的图片名称;

(3)按下回车键执行命令,等待片刻即可完成调整。

4. 调整图片质量

有时候我们需要将图片的质量进行调整以减小文件大小或提高图片清晰度,在这种情况下也可以使用convert命令来实现。具体操作步骤如下:

(1)打开终端或命令提示符,进入待调整质量的图片所在目录;

(2)输入以下命令:convert input.jpg -quality 80 output.jpg,其中80为调整后的质量值(0-100之间),input.jpg为要调整质量的图片名称,output.jpg为调整后的图片名称;

(3)按下回车键执行命令,等待片刻即可完成调整。

5. 批量转换

如果需要对多张图片进行格式转换或其他操作,可以使用convert命令的批处理功能。具体操作步骤如下:

(1)打开终端或命令提示符,进入待处理图片所在目录;

(2)输入以下命令:for file in *.jpg; do convert $file ${file%.jpg}.png; done,其中*.jpg为待处理的图片格式,${file%.jpg}.png为转换后的文件名格式;

(3)按下回车键执行命令,等待片刻即可完成批量处理。

通过上述示例,我们可以看到convert命令在图片格式转换中的强大功能。除了上述常用的示例,还有许多其他的转换操作可以通过convert命令实现,如旋转、裁剪、添加水印等。希望本小节能够帮助读者更好地使用convert命令进行图片格式转换

通过本文,我们了解了convert命令的基本功能和用途,以及如何安装和使用它。convert命令可以帮助我们快速方便地转换图片格式,提高工作效率。同时,在文章中我们还介绍了一些常用的图片格式转换示例,希望能够为读者提供更多的参考和帮助。我是速盾网的编辑小速,如果您有CDN加速和网络安全服务的需求,请记得联系我们。我们将为您提供专业的服务,保障您的网络安全和加速效果。谢谢阅读本文,祝愿大家在使用convert命令时能够更加轻松自如!

原创文章,作者:牛晓晓,如若转载,请注明出处:https://www.sudun.com/ask/28974.html

(0)
牛晓晓的头像牛晓晓
上一篇 2024年4月5日
下一篇 2024年4月5日

相关推荐

  • gpu是什么处理器

    什么是GPU处理器?它是一种专门用于图形处理的硬件,它的独特设计使得它在图形计算方面比CPU处理器更加出色。那么,你是否想知道GPU处理器是如何工作的呢?它又是如何应用在云服务器中…

    行业资讯 2024年3月20日
    0
  • 服务器如何修改ip地址

    在设置ip前我先来看看路由器的网络配置。 我们连接到wifi或插上网线时电脑ip为什么是192.168.0.XXX?那是因为我们的ip地址都是通过路由自己分配的。 我们可以看到配置…

    行业资讯 2024年5月29日
    0
  • 浅析中小型企业网站seo策略

    随着互联网的发展,越来越多的中小型企业开始意识到网站建设的重要性,但是仅仅拥有一个网站还不够,如何让自己的网站在众多搜索引擎中脱颖而出,成为用户首选?这就需要借助SEO策略。那么什…

    行业资讯 2024年4月3日
    0
  • 如何选择适合广州app开发的云服务器?

    云服务器,这是一个如今备受关注的话题。在广州,随着移动互联网的蓬勃发展,app开发行业也日渐兴盛。而选择适合广州app开发的云服务器,则成为了一个关键问题。那么,什么是云服务器?如…

    行业资讯 2024年3月23日
    0

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注